The first Bledisloe Cup clash test was momentarily stopped following uncertainty over the legality of an All Black replacement at Sydney's ANZ Stadium.
All Black scrumhalf Andy Ellis was substituted shortly after scoring a try early in the second half, with his eventual replacement Jimmy Cowan warming up for several minutes before heading onto the field.
Ellis however came back on following a knee injury to replacement Jimmy Cowan.
When Cowan left the field there was no blood in sight and yet the physio called for a blood replacement while Cowan was clearly holding his knee and was in discomfort.
Ellis was allowed to stay on the field due to Cowan being in the blood bin. Still no blood there unless there was internal bleeding.
Officials stopped the match after Ellis had been back on and there was much confusion between the sideline officials over the replacement/bloodbin.
